Jalandhar Shakti Peeth

Jalandhar Shakti Peeth is among the 51 Shakti Peeth of Maa Sati. It is said that, the Left breast of maa Sati fell here, when lord Vishnu in order to relieve lord Shiva from grief of losing his wife Sati, used his ‘Sudarshan Chakra’ to incise maa Sati Body. Then, at the place of fall of left breast, this temple was constructed. Jalandhar Shakti Peeth is situated in Jalandhar, Punjab, India. Here the idol of maa Sati is called as ‘Tripurmalini’ and the lord Shiva is worshipped as ‘Bheeshan’. There is a temple which is dedicated Maa Sati and it is called as Laliteshwar Mahadev temple.

Jalandhar is itself a beautiful city and mainly famous for the textile products. The temple of Maa Sati is constructed beautifully and have a pond of fresh water built in front of it. The art and architecture of the temple is similar to the other Indian temple and have pointed type dome. The color of dome is golden and it covers major portion of the temple. There is a huge courtyard in front of the temple and it has flooring of both black and white marble.

Festivals in Jalandhar temple

  1. Durga Puja is quite famous and celebrated with great enthusiasm here.
  2. Navaratri that falls two times in a year- one in the month of March or April and other in the September or October month depending on the Hindu calendar, is among the major festival here. Navaratri are celebrated for over 9 days, with some people not eating any type of food that is derived from the soil for these nine days. Special ceremonies and rituals are carried during these days.
  3. People (Almost every day) offers their offering to the god in form of fruit, milk, homemade sweets etc.
  4. Another festival that is celebrated with great enthusiasm is the ‘Shivaratri’ and during this day, people keep fast, pour milk on the Shiv Lingam and offers ‘Bail’ (A type of fruit) to the god idol.

Shopping around Jalandhar temple

  1. Religious Paraphernalia can be bought from the shops that are located just outside the temple.
  2. People buy Sports goods - Jalandhar is famous for its sports goods.
  3. Traditional Clothes like salwar suits, sarees etc. can be bought from famous Sheikhan bazaar.
  4. Punjabi Jutis (Slippers) are also in buzz here and something you should go for.
  5. For jewellery related shopping, you may visit model town area, and there are lot numbers of shops dealing with these fashionable items.
  6. Bargaining for the items is really necessary here as shopkeepers tend to ask higher price for the good that you want to purchase. A little knowledge about the prices of the basic things in this country will help travelers a lot.

How to reach the Jalandhar temple

  1. Direct trains are available to Jalandhar Railway station and most famous train is Shatabadi and play directly from Delhi to here.
  2. Several deluxe bus services are available to Jalandhar and they are worth trying, if you are not getting reservation in the train.
  3. Nearest airport is in the Amritsar, and national as well as international flights are available up to here. But it is advisable to have taxi or your own mode of transportation when you are coming to Jalandhar from airport.
  4. Rickshaw, Auto Rickshaw and Bus are common mode of transportation inside the city.
  5. Take necessary steps to protect yourself from sunburn etc, because in the summer season, temperature shoots up to 40+ degrees in this part of the country.
